Boostnote: Use the comma key and the spacebar to define new tags

Created on 29 Jul 2017  路  5Comments  路  Source: BoostIO/Boostnote

Hello and thank you for Boostnote.

Actually when I want to add some tags to a note I have to write each tag and press the enter key to convert the text into a tag:

boostnote

IMHO it would be simpler if I could use the comma key and / or the space bar to create new tags as well

For example I could write: tag1, tag2, tag3 and this string could be automatically transformed into tag1 tag2 tag3 while I'm still writing the tags. The very same thing could happen if I write tag1 tag2 tag3 by using a space to separate each tag.

I feel like this feature should be discussed first. The current implementation allows for tags such as #hello world, which I could see being useful, so I wouldn't want spaces to split a tag.

As for commas I can agree that it is a very common separator and I can't think of an example tag that would benefit from containing a comma.

What are your opinions?

same note might as well be tagged with #hello #world, with I would consider better practice. I have concerns about backward compatibility for some users, though.
